Ibrahim Ali Khan's Bollywood debut in Netflix's "Nadaaniyan" was a star-studded affair, with sister Sara Ali Khan leading the cheers. The premiere, held at a suburban Mumbai theatre, saw Bollywood's biggest names come out to support Ibrahim and his co-star, Khushi Kapoor. Sara, beaming with pride, was front and center, making it clear how excited she was for her brother's big-screen journey.
Sara's excitement for Ibrahim was evident throughout the premiere, as she cheered him on with infectious enthusiasm. The actress later took to Instagram to share a heartwarming video from the event, welcoming her brother to the world of cinema with a message full of love and pride.

Ibrahim's big screen debut coincided with his 24th birthday, making the celebration even more memorable. Sara shared a series of pictures on her Instagram Story, capturing moments from his birthday festivities. She wrote, "Happiest Birthday Brother mine, It’s now your time to sparkle and shine."
Ibrahim Ali Khan's Bollywood debut, "Nadaaniyan," is a romantic comedy set in the vibrant world of law school. The film, directed by Shauna Gautam and produced by Karan Johar's Dharma Productions, features Ibrahim and Khushi Kapoor as young lovers navigating the ups and downs of their relationship. Alongside the lead pair, the film boasts a talented supporting cast, including Suniel Shetty, Mahima Chaudhry, Dia Mirza, and Jugal Hansraj, playing the parents of the protagonists.
While "Nadaaniyan" marks Ibrahim's first step into Bollywood, he has already secured two more exciting projects. He will next be seen in "Sarzameen," a Dharma Productions film starring Kajol and Prithviraj Sukumaran. He is also working on "Diler," produced by Maddock Films, where he stars opposite Sreeleela.
